Purpose_**Contributes to the overall success of Product Marketing, Scotia Global Asset Management in Canada ensuring specific individual goals, plans, initiatives are executed / delivered in support of the team's business strategies and objectives.
Ensures all activities conducted are in compliance with governing regulations, internal policies and procedures.**_
Accountabilities _**:
- Champions a customer focused culture to deepen client relationships and leverage broader Bank relationships, systems and knowledge.
- Acts as a key strategic partner providing recommendations and strategies to build brand equity and awareness for assigned focused area.
- Responsible for developing thoughtful strategic plans to achieve priorities, obtain support from stakeholders, successfully execute, measure and report on success. This includes product launches, growth areas and digital programs.
- Partners with Scotia Digital, Digital Marketing and SGAM Content, Advertising and business partners to ensure coordination and successful execution of marketing programs
- Supports a culture of innovation and efficiency; identifying opportunities to automate, improve or eliminate lowvalue initiatives and maximize ROI.
- Champions a highperformance environment and demonstrates a commitment to Scotiabank's values: accountability, passion, integrity and respect. Delivers results in accordance to Scotiabank behavioural competencies. Creates an inclusive team culture and an environment where team members hear, share, and appreciate diverse perspectives.
- Directs daytoday activities in a manner consistent with the Bank's risk culture and the relevant risk appetite statement and limits.
- Actively pursues effective and efficient operations of his/her respective areas, while ensuring the adequacy, adherence to and effectiveness of daytoday business controls to meet obligations with respect to operational risk, regulatory compliance risk, AML/ATF risk and conduct risk, including but not limited to responsibilities under the Operational Risk Management Framework, Regulatory Compliance Risk Management Framework, AML/ATF Global Handbook and the Guidelines for Business Conduct.
Education/Experience_**-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, or Marketing;
- 5 years of investment product marketing experience in the financial services industry;
- Solid understanding of investment products and specifically mutual funds;
- Completion of the CSC;
- MBA an asset
